Fix sum(bc::Broadcasted; dims = 1, init = 0) (JuliaLang#43736)
Browse files Browse the repository at this point in the history
This PR make `has_fast_linear_indexing` rely on `IndexStyle`/`ndims` to
fix `mapreduce` for `Broadcasted` with `dim > 1`.
Before:
```julia
julia> a = randn(100,100);

julia> bc = Broadcast.instantiate(Base.broadcasted(+,a,a));

julia> sum(bc,dims = 1,init = 0.0) == sum(collect(bc), dims = 1)
ERROR: MethodError: no method matching LinearIndices(::Base.Broadcast.Broadcasted{Base.Broadcast.DefaultArrayStyle{2}, Tuple{Base.OneTo{Int64}, Base.OneTo{Int64}}, typeof(+), Tuple{Matrix{Float64}, Matrix{Float64}}})
```
After:
```julia
julia> sum(bc,dims = 1,init = 0.0) == sum(collect(bc), dims = 1)
true
```

This should extend the optimized fallback to more `AbstractArray`. (e.g.
`SubArray`)

Test added.
